Name : php-twig Product : Fedora 22 Version : 1.23.1 Release : 2.fc22 URL : http://twig.sensiolabs.org Summary : The flexible, fast, and secure template engine for PHP Description : The flexible, fast, and secure template engine for PHP.
* Fast: Twig compiles templates down to plain optimized PHP code. The overhead compared to regular PHP code was reduced to the very minimum.
* Secure: Twig has a sandbox mode to evaluate untrusted template code. This allows Twig to be used as a template language for applications where users may modify the template design.
* Flexible: Twig is powered by a flexible lexer and parser. This allows the developer to define its own custom tags and filters, and create its own DSL.
------------------------------------------------------------------------------- - Update Information:
**Twig 1.23.1** (2015-11-05) * fixed some exception messages which triggered PHP warnings * fixed BC on Twig_Test_NodeTestCase **Twig 1.23.0** (2015-10-29) * deprecated the possibility to override an extension by registering another one with the same name * deprecated Twig_ExtensionInterface::getGlobals() (added Twig_Extension_GlobalsInterface for BC) * deprecated Twig_ExtensionInterface::initRuntime() (added Twig_Extension_InitRuntimeInterface for BC) * deprecated Twig_Environment::computeAlternatives() **Symfony 2.7.7** (2015-11-23) * security #16631 CVE-2015-8124: Session Fixation in the "Remember Me" Login Feature (xabbuh) * security #16630 CVE-2015-8125: Potential Remote Timing Attack Vulnerability in Security Remember-Me Service (xabbuh) * bug #16588 Sent out a status text for unknown HTTP headers. (dawehner) * bug #16295 [DependencyInjection] Unescape parameters for all types of injection (Nicofuma) * bug #16574 [Process] Fix PhpProcess with phpdbg runtime (nicolas-grekas) * bug #16578 [Console] Fix bug in windows detection (kbond) * bug #16546 [Serializer] ObjectNormalizer: don't serialize static methods and props (dunglas) * bug #16352 Fix the server variables in the router_*.php files (leofeyer) * bug #16537 [Validator] Allow an empty path with a non empty fragment or a query (jakzal) * bug #16528 [Translation] Add support for Armenian pluralization. (marcosdsanchez) * bug #16510 [Process] fix Proccess run with pts enabled (ewgRa) * bug #16292 fix race condition at mkdir (#16258) (ewgRa) * bug #15945 [Form] trigger deprecation warning when using empty_value (xabbuh) * bug #16384 [FrameworkBundle] JsonDescriptor - encode container params only once (xabbuh) * bug #16480 [VarDumper] Fix PHP7 type- hints compat (nicolas-grekas) * bug #16463 [PropertyAccess] Port of the performance optimization from 2.3 (dunglas) * bug #16462 [PropertyAccess] Fix dynamic property accessing. (dunglas) * bug #16454 [Serializer] GetSetNormalizer shouldn't set/get static methods (boekkooi) * bug #16453 [Serializer] PropertyNormalizer shouldn't set static properties (boekkooi) * bug #16471 [VarDumper] Fix casting for ReflectionParameter (nicolas-grekas) * bug #16294 [PropertyAccess] Major performance improvement (dunglas) * bug #16331 fixed Twig deprecation notices (fabpot) * bug #16306 [DoctrineBridge] Fix issue which prevent the profiler to explain a query (Baachi) * bug #16359 Use mb_detect_encoding with $strict = true (nicolas-grekas) * bug #16144 [Security] don't allow to install the split Security packages (xabbuh) ------------------------------------------------------------------------------- - References:
